Baixe o app para aproveitar ainda mais
Prévia do material em texto
Aluno: JOCELINO FRANCISCO DE SOUZA Matrícula: 201407228234 Disciplina: CCT0270 - PROGRAMAÇÃO PARA DISPOSITIVOS MÓVEIS Período Acad.: 2017.3 EAD (G) / SM 1. Qual o nome da classe usada pela intenção para armazenar informações adicionais? Quest.: 1 Parcelable Activity DataStore Extra Bundle 2. Marque a opção que não é um dispositivo móvel: Quest.: 2 Notebook Desktop Smartphone Tablet Ultrabook 3. O Android fornece uma série de componentes View usados na construção da interface gráfica do usuário. Esses componentes são chamados de widgets. Marque a alternativa que identifica apenas componentes desse tipo: Quest.: 3 TextView, LinearLayout, RadioButton Button, RelativeLayout, GridView TextView, EditText, Button TableLayout, ScrollView, Button ScrollView, GridView, EditText 4. Sobre o desenvolvimento para a plataforma Android é correto afirmar: Quest.: 4 Eventos são gerados somente por usuários ou por outras aplicações. NDA. Uma AVD é um dispositivo virtual Android que pode emular dispositivos reais, no entanto, só os smartphones podem ser emulados. Não é necessário se preocupar com a configuração da versão da plataforma alvo (por exemplo, Android 2.3.3) durante a configuração de um AVD, pois isso é feito automaticamente pela Dalvik. Para testar suas aplicações, o desenvolvedor Android pode utilizar tanto um AVD quanto um smartphone real. 5. Considere a afirmação: Uma componente da application framework do Android permite que aplicativos acessem dados de outros aplicativos ou para compartilhar seus próprios dados. Qual das alternativas é completamente verdadeira? Quest.: 5 Activity Activity Manager Notification Manager Content Provider Resource Manager 6. Os componentes do tipo VIEW destinam-se a construção de interface gráfica do usuário, sendo composta de componentes de interação do usuário e componentes de organização da tela. Qual dos seguintes componentes não pertence a catagoria de componentes de organização de tela? Quest.: 6 RadioGroup GridView ScrollView LinearLayout FrameLayout 7. Na construção de telas no Android é comum o uso de componente View do tipo BUTTON para tratar os dados fornecidos pelo usuário. Para que esse componente possa tratar a ação de clique do usuário ele deve implementar: Quest.: 7 implementar um componente onMouseClickListener implementar um ButtonClickListener implementar um componente do tipo ButtonClick implementar um OnClickListener implementar um OnItemClickListener 8. Sobre componentes para a construção de telas, enumere os itens abaixo conforme a tabela de componentes VIEW e marque a opção correta ( 1 ) LinearLayout ( 2 ) TextView ( 3 ) Checkbox ( 4 ) Radiobutton ( 5 ) Radiogroup ( ) Organiza os componentes da UI de uma tela ( ) Permite agrupar itens de seleção única em uma tela ( ) Permite definir opção de escolha única em uma tela ( ) Permite apresentar uma informação em uma tela ( ) Permite escolher entre dois estados em uma tela Quest.: 8 ( ) 4, 3, 2, 1, 5 ( ) 5, 1, 2, 4, 3 ( ) 1, 5, 4, 2, 3 ( ) 3, 4, 1, 5, 2 ( ) 1, 5, 3, 2, 4 9. O Android possui componentes de notificação ao usuário para exibir mensagens de aviso. Selecione a opção que represente um componente que exibe uma janela de diálogo de alerta para o usuário Quest.: 9 DialogFrame LinearLayout Toast Frame AlertDialog 10. Dado o seguinte trecho de código Android abaixo: EditText edt = (EditText) findViewById(R.id.edittext1); edt.setText("mensagem"); Marque a opção que explica corretamente o código: Quest.: 10 Instancia um componente view do tipo EditText e o exibe na tela Declara um componente do tipo widget e atribui um texto que será exibido na tela. Instancia um componente do tipo widget a partir de sua definição de um arquivo de layout e atribui um texto que será exibido na tela. Declara um componente do tipo viewgroup e atribui um texto que será exibido na tela. Instancia um componente do tipo viewgroup a partir de sua definição de um arquivo de layout e atribui um texto que será exibido na tela.
Compartilhar